Sri Lanka launches model urban green zones to promote sustainable city living

As part of the "Clean Sri Lanka" Programme, the Government has launched the "Model Urban Green Zones" project to foster a cultural, ethical, social, and environmental revival.


The first phase will see green zones established in Peliyagoda and Orugodawatta, aligning with the Green City concept.


The initiative follows a Public-Private-People Partnership (4P) model, bringing together government bodies, private companies, and the public.



Key participants include the Urban Development Authority, Colombo Municipal Council, Sri Lanka Railways, and private sector supporter Capital Maharaja Organization.


With work set to begin by March-end, the project aims to combat urban pollution, enhance greenery, and promote healthier lifestyles in the face of growing urban populations.
